The Settlement and Its Implications

The settlement between Timberlake and Woods and the bartenders, Ana Campos and Jonathan Weiss, is a significant development. The lawsuit alleged that the bar's management was illegally retaining tips and paying incorrect overtime rates. This is a common issue in the service industry, where employees often rely on tips as a significant part of their income. The fact that this dispute was resolved through mediation is a positive step, as it suggests that both parties were willing to find a mutually beneficial solution.

The Business of Celebrity Entrepreneurship

The opening of T-Squared Social was a joint venture between Timberlake and Woods, and it showcases the appeal of celebrity-owned businesses. The idea for the bar came to them while playing golf, and they wanted to create a space that combined their favorite things and brought people together.
